Gregory A. LaBerge

2021

In 2021, Gregory A. LaBerge earned a total compensation of $1.3M as Senior Vice President, Chief Administrative Officer at Marcus & Millichap, a 68% increase compared to previous year.

Compensation breakdown

Non-Equity Incentive Plan$800,000
Salary$298,125
Stock Awards$198,159
Other$15,000
Total$1,311,284

LaBerge received $800K in non-equity incentive plan, accounting for 61% of the total pay in 2021.

LaBerge also received $298.1K in salary, $198.2K in stock awards and $15K in other compensation.

Pay ratio

Gregory A. LaBerge's Pay$1,311,284
Median Employee's Pay$74,425
Pay Ratio

18

to 1

In 2021, the annual total compensation of Gregory A. LaBerge was $1,311,284.

The annual total compensation of the median employee at Marcus & Millichap was $74,425.

The ratio of Gregory A. LaBerge's pay to the pay of median employee was therefore 18 to one.

Source: SEC filing on March 18, 2022.
